微信小程序合法域名配置方法


Posted in Javascript onMay 06, 2019

 在微信小程序的开发过程中,当需要请求第三方网站数据时。各种教程就直接说调用wx.request接口即可。但是当初学者自己用的时候就会出现问题。比如我们这里请求聚合数据的API(里边有不少免费的数据申请就可以使用)。调用邮编查询的接口。

getPostInfo: function (nu, callBack) {
  wx.request({
   url: 'https://v.juhe.cn/postcode/query',
   data: {
    postcode: nu,
    key: '*****'//key需要自己去官网申请
   },
   method: 'GET',
   success: function (res) {
    callBack(res)
   }
  })
 }

很多教程说按照以上方式调用即可。但是当我们在程序中实际调用以上程序时,就会报错说:"https://v.juhe.cn不在合法域名列表中,请参考文档 https://mp.weixin.qq.com/debug/....." 。初学者此时就要懵逼了。别人在教程里就可以正常运行,到自己这就不行了。其实是没有告诉你在调用第三方数据时,必须要先设置合法域名。现在你可以在微信开发者工具里,点击详情->域名信息。这里有一个request合法域名。默认是未设置状态。怎么将第三方域名设置为合法域名呢?

登录微信公众平台。点击设置,在request合法域名下填入你所用到的第三方域名。具体如下:

微信小程序合法域名配置方法

此时,保存刷新页面。回到你的微信开发者工具,清除缓存,重新编译,打开项目详情页面。可以看到合法域名已经更新了。

微信小程序合法域名配置方法

到这一步已经配置完毕了。 运行程序已经不会报错。问题顺利解决。

注:文中以聚合数据为例。没有打广告的嫌疑。不喜勿喷!

以上所述是小编给大家介绍的微信小程序合法域名配置详解整合,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对三水点靠木网站的支持!

Javascript 相关文章推荐
js打印纸函数代码(递归)
Jun 18 Javascript
6个DIV 135或246间隔一秒轮番显示效果
Jul 24 Javascript
自制轻量级仿jQuery.boxy对话框插件代码
Oct 26 Javascript
JavaScript变量声明详解
Nov 27 Javascript
node.js中使用socket.io的方法
Dec 15 Javascript
关注jquery技巧提高jquery技能(前端开发必学)
Nov 02 Javascript
jQuery实现隔行变色的方法分析(对比原生JS)
Nov 18 Javascript
vue2.0 自定义 饼状图 (Echarts)组件的方法
Mar 02 Javascript
详解JavaScript的BUG和错误
May 07 Javascript
Element Table的row-class-name无效与动态高亮显示选中行背景色
Nov 30 Javascript
ant design vue中表格指定格式渲染方式
Oct 28 Javascript
使用PDF.js渲染canvas实现预览pdf的效果示例
Apr 17 Javascript
手把手教你使用TypeScript开发Node.js应用
May 06 #Javascript
微信小程序上线发布流程图文详解
May 06 #Javascript
ES6的解构赋值实例详解
May 06 #Javascript
3分钟读懂移动端rem使用方法(推荐)
May 06 #Javascript
Vue动态组件和异步组件原理详解
May 06 #Javascript
微信小程序按钮点击跳转页面详解
May 06 #Javascript
详解vue中移动端自适应方案
May 05 #Javascript
You might like
php 分页原理详解
2009/08/21 PHP
PHP+MySQL 制作简单的留言本
2009/11/02 PHP
php实现分页工具类分享
2014/01/09 PHP
PHP PDOStatement::errorInfo讲解
2019/01/31 PHP
经验几则 推荐
2006/09/05 Javascript
ext读取两种结构的xml的代码
2008/11/05 Javascript
基于JQuery的密码强度验证代码
2010/03/01 Javascript
jquery 查找select ,并触发事件的实现代码
2011/03/30 Javascript
js动态给table添加/删除tr的方法
2013/08/02 Javascript
Node.js模块封装及使用方法
2016/03/06 Javascript
JavaScript编写点击查看大图的页面半透明遮罩层效果实例
2016/05/09 Javascript
vue.js树形组件之删除双击增加分支实例代码
2017/02/28 Javascript
js正则表达式验证密码强度【推荐】
2017/03/03 Javascript
jquery点赞功能实现代码 点个赞吧!
2020/05/29 jQuery
详解Angular2 之 结构型指令
2017/06/21 Javascript
vue中使用cookies和crypto-js实现记住密码和加密的方法
2018/10/18 Javascript
angular4自定义表单控件[(ngModel)]的实现
2018/11/23 Javascript
JavaScript 判断数据类型的4种方法
2020/09/11 Javascript
微信小程序实现多行文字滚动
2020/11/18 Javascript
Python+django实现文件下载
2016/01/17 Python
python 移除字符串尾部的数字方法
2018/07/17 Python
python 中不同包 类 方法 之间的调用详解
2020/03/09 Python
pycharm 激活码及使用方式的详细教程
2020/05/12 Python
flask框架中的cookie和session使用
2021/01/31 Python
Original Penguin英国官方网站:美国著名休闲时装品牌
2016/10/30 全球购物
英国计算机商店:Technextday
2019/12/28 全球购物
财务会计专业毕业生自荐信
2013/10/02 职场文书
大学毕业生自我鉴定
2013/11/05 职场文书
大学生活学习的自我评价
2013/12/03 职场文书
办公室内勤工作职责
2013/12/11 职场文书
酒店值班经理的工作职责范本
2014/02/18 职场文书
高中生家长寄语大全
2014/04/03 职场文书
2014年党支部工作总结
2014/11/13 职场文书
个人房屋租赁合同(标准范本)
2019/09/16 职场文书
Python还能这么玩之用Python修改了班花的开机密码
2021/06/04 Python
安装Windows Server 2012 R2企业版操作系统并设置好相关参数
2022/04/29 Servers